Auto insurance coverage breakdown

Understanding the coverages of a auto insurance policy can be of help when determining the right coverages and the correct deductibles and limits. Auto insurance terms can be impossible to understand and nobody wants to actually read their policy.

Med pay and Personal Injury Protection (PIP)

Coverage for medical payments and/or PIP pay for short-term medical expenses such as dental work, EMT expenses, doctor visits, ambulance fees and surgery. They can be used to cover expenses not covered by your health insurance policy or if you lack health insurance entirely. It covers all vehicle occupants and also covers getting struck while a pedestrian. Personal Injury Protection is not available in all states and may carry a deductible

Uninsured/Underinsured Motorist (UM/UIM)

This protects you and your vehicle when other motorists are uninsured or don’t have enough coverage. Covered losses include injuries sustained by your vehicle’s occupants and damage to your BMW 3 Series.

Because many people have only the minimum liability required by law, it only takes a small accident to exceed their coverage. For this reason, having high UM/UIM coverages is important protection for you and your family.

Collision protection

This coverage covers damage to your 3 Series resulting from colliding with an object or car. You first must pay a deductible then the remaining damage will be paid by your insurance company.

Collision can pay for claims like driving through your garage door, hitting a mailbox, sustaining damage from a pot hole and sideswiping another vehicle. Paying for collision coverage can be pricey, so analyze the benefit of dropping coverage from vehicles that are 8 years or older. It’s also possible to choose a higher deductible in order to get cheaper collision rates.

Liability coverage

Liability insurance protects you from injuries or damage you cause to people or other property that is your fault. This insurance protects YOU against other people’s claims, and doesn’t cover damage sustained by your vehicle in an accident.

Coverage consists of three different limits, per person bodily injury, per accident bodily injury, and a property damage limit. You commonly see limits of 100/300/100 that translate to $100,000 in coverage for each person’s injuries, $300,000 for the entire accident, and property damage coverage for $100,000.

Liability insurance covers claims such as funeral expenses, pain and suffering and repair costs for stationary objects. How much coverage you buy is up to you, but consider buying as high a limit as you can afford.

Comprehensive insurance

This coverage covers damage that is not covered by collision coverage. You first must pay your deductible and then insurance will cover the rest of the damage.

Comprehensive coverage pays for claims such as a tree branch falling on your vehicle, hitting a deer, damage from flooding and theft. The highest amount your auto insurance company will pay is the market value of your vehicle, so if the vehicle is not worth much consider dropping full coverage.

What are the different types of auto insurance coverages I should consider for my BMW 3 Series?

When it comes to auto insurance coverage for your BMW 3 Series, here are the key types to consider:

  • Liability coverage: This protects you if you cause injuries or property damage to others in an accident.
  • Collision coverage: This covers damage to your BMW 3 Series resulting from a collision with another vehicle or object.
  • Comprehensive coverage: This protects against damage to your vehicle from non-collision incidents such as theft, vandalism, or natural disasters.
  • Uninsured/underinsured motorist coverage: This provides protection if you are involved in an accident with a driver who has insufficient insurance coverage or no insurance at all.
  • Medical payments/personal injury protection (PIP): These coverages help pay for medical expenses for you and your passengers in case of an accident.
